TSWA/USA Today Network Prep Poll - Nov. 17

NASHVILLE – The Tennessee Sports Writers Association and USA Today Network announced football rankings after Week 13 on Monday. Top 10 teams in each of the six Division I classifications and Top 5 in three Division II classes were selected by TSWA members and USA Today writers with first-place votes in parentheses and total points based on 10 points for a first-place vote through one point for a 10th-place vote.
